The Australia Stadium
THE AUSTRALIA STADIUM SYDNEY’S OLYMPIC STADIUM HAS BEEN THE LARGEST Stadium Australia FACILITY IN THE HISTORY OF THE GAMES. TODAY, FOLLOWING A RE-STRUCTURING, IT IS THE ONLY ONE IN THE Capacity: 83,500, 81,500 (Oval) WORLD THAT CAN HOST FIVE DIFFERENT SPORTS AND STILL Opening: March 1999 IS AN EXAMPLE OF HOW HIGH QUALITY DESIGN AND Capacity during the Olympics: 110,000 RESPECT FOR THE ENVIRONMENT CAN HAPPILY CO-EXIST. Cost: $ 690 million Australian Start of work construction: September 1996 Restructuring: From October 2001 to October 2003 Owner: Stadium Australia Group Project: Populous (Bligh Lobb Sports Architects) Hosted sports: Australian Rules football, rugby 13, rugby 15, football, cricket (Australia) THE LARGEST OLYMPIC STADIUM TO DATE Stadium Australia was built to host the 2000 Sydney Olympic and Paralympic Games. The facility is located in Sydney’s suburb of Homebush, in the middle of the Olympic Park of the Australian city. When it was inaugurated, due to its 110,000 seats, it immediately conquered the “largest Olympic stadium in the world” title and at the same time it is the largest in Australia. The structure was designed and built with the intent of respecting demanding environmental conditions: compared to other Olympic stadiums (Athens and Beijing), as an example, less steel was used. The construction was started in September 1996 and completed just two and a half years later: on March 6, 1999, Sydney’s Olympic Stadium saw its first sport event: two rugby13 matches watched by 104,583 spectators. From October 2001 to October 2003, Stadium Australia was refurbished to make it the only stadium in the world capable of hosting five different professional sports: Rugby13 league, Rugby15 (Union), Australian Football, Soccer and Cricket. -
The Beijing National Stadium
THE BEIJING NATIONAL STADIUM THERE ARE MANY REASONS TO REMEMBER THE 2008 Area: 254,600 square meters OLYMPIC GAMES, AND ONE OF THESE IS UNDOUBTEDLY THE Track Provider: Mondo Spa IMPRESSIVE EVENTS BROADCASTED TO AUDIENCES Height: 69,2 meters AROUND THE WORLD FROM THE OLYMPIC STADIUM IN Start date of construction: December 24, 2003 BEIJING, A BUILDING UNIVERSALLY DUBBED WITH THE Cost of project: $423 million NICKNAME "THE BIRD'S NEST". Structural engineering: Arup Number of workers: 17,000 Steel used: 44,000 tons Capacity: 80,000/91,000 (2008 Olympic games) Olympic Editions (China) AN ARCHITECTURAL MIRACLE The reason for the name immediately strikes the eye : an intricate system of ties and a complex steel structure makes the building look like a huge nest, that can hold up to 91,000 spectators and has one of the world's fastest athletic tracks. The history of this architectural miracle began with an annoucement issued on December 19, 2002. On March 26, 2003 a team of international experts examined the proposals coming from all over the world. In April, the winner was announced: the swiss Herzog & De Meuron firm, which along with Arup Sport and the China Architecture Design & Research Group would deliver the full project in December 2007. Everything was perfect, up to the last details. On June 28, 2008 a grand opening ceremony drew the curtain on this colossal stage that would for about a month put the Chinese dragon under the worlds’ astonished eyes. Connor Prof sor of Civil and4nvironmental Engineering Thesis Co-Supervisor Accepted By:_ Signature redacted II V H/idiM.Nepf Donald and Martha Harleman Professor of Civil and Environmental ngineering Chair, Graduate Program Committee Flexible Stadium Design in the Context of Olympics and Post- Olympics Usage By Oliver Beacham Submitted to the Department of Civil and Environmental Engineering on May 15, 2015 in Partial Fulfillment of the Requirements for the Degree of Master of Engineering in Civil and Environmental Engineering Abstract The design of the London Olympic Stadium for the 2012 Summer Olympic Games represented a shift in traditional stadium design for major sport events on the scale of the Olympics or World Cup. Emphasising design with a focus towards post-Olympics usage, the London Olympic Stadium through features like a demountable second seating tier, reclaimed steel elements, and structurally isolated fagade, set a strong precedent for flexible Olympics stadium construction.
